Routes of entry: inhalation: yes skin: yes ingestion: yes
reports of carcinogenicity: ntp: no iarc: no osha: no
effects of overexposure: eyes/skin: possible irritation. High vapor
concentrations may irritate eyes/respiratory tract & may cause
headaches, dizziness, fatigue. Ingestion can lead to aspiration
into lungs causing chemical pn eumonitis or severe lung damage.
medical cond aggravated by exposure: people w/impaired lung function or
athsma-like conditions may experience additional breathing
difficulties.
First aid: inhalation: get fresh air. Get immed med aid. If breathing
irregular or stopped, give artificial respiration & oxygen. Eyes:
flush w/water at least 15 min. Call dr. Skin: flush w/water. Call
dr. If ir rit develops. Ingestion: don't induce vomiting. Get
immediate medical aid.
Boiling pt: b.P. Text: 212f,100c
spec gravity: 1.0
solubility in water: forms emulsion
appearance and odor: clear liquid, mild odor
percent volatiles by volume: 97.0
Stability indicator/materials to avoid: yes
acids (e.G., muriatic), oxidizers (e.G., bleach) and bases (e.G. Lye)
stability condition to avoid: none known to the butcher company.
hazardous decomposition products: normal products of combustion
Waste disposal methods: waste disposal treatment, storage,
transportation, and disposal of this material must be in accordance
with federal, state, and local regulations.

Ingred name: 2-butoxyethanol (sara 313)
cas: 111-76-2
rtecs #: kj8575000
fraction by wt: 10-20%
other rec limits: none recommended
osha pel: 25 ppm skin
acgih tlv: 25 ppm skin
ingred name: blended anionic surfactant
fraction by wt: 1-5%
other rec limits: none recommended
ingred name: petroleum distillates
cas: 64741-41-9
fraction by wt: 0.5-1.5%
other rec limits: none recommended
osha pel: not est.
acgih tlv: not est.
